Full Version: Makya is a man stitched together by grief and vengeance. Long ago, a human trafficking syndicate shattered his world — stealing his family, his friends, and whatever life he might have had. They broke his body, tried to break his mind. They failed.

Across dying planes and forgotten realms, Makya became a curse whispered in the dark. Decades passed, and he hunted them with a patience colder than death, until nothing remained of their legacy but bones and fear. When the killing was done, he found no peace — only the hollow ache of a purpose fulfilled too late.

Now he lingers at the edge of the Ouroboros Guild, wearing the title of adventurer like an ill-fitting cloak. When the Clockwork legions overran Flyngadol, it was not duty that drove him into the slaughter — it was habit. When the last gears fell silent, they named him The Mechbane, as if a title could fill the spaces hollowed out inside him.

Makya moves forward because he has forgotten how to stop. He survives because he has forgotten how to die.
